diff --git a/core/java/android/view/ViewRootImpl.java b/core/java/android/view/ViewRootImpl.java index e95fa5e6a2ee12911e7c09bd02041cb6de7485b5..08e1ba95398aae799481115166e62850b28f2be9 100644 --- a/core/java/android/view/ViewRootImpl.java +++ b/core/java/android/view/ViewRootImpl.java @@ -676,6 +676,9 @@ public final class ViewRootImpl implements ViewParent, switch (res) { case WindowManagerGlobal.ADD_BAD_APP_TOKEN: case WindowManagerGlobal.ADD_BAD_SUBWINDOW_TOKEN: + if(mWindowAttributes.packageName.equals("com.kiloo.subwaysurf")) { // Time sequence error in "com.kiloo.subwaysurf", may show a canceled toast + return; + } throw new WindowManager.BadTokenException( "Unable to add window -- token " + attrs.token + " is not valid; is your activity running?");